Neutral Color Palette

When it comes to decorating your master bedroom with brown furniture, a neutral color palette is the perfect starting point. Shades of beige, cream, and white can help balance out the warmth of the brown furniture and create a cohesive and calming atmosphere. You can incorporate these neutral colors through your walls, bedding, and decor pieces to create a timeless and elegant look.

Dark Wood Accents

For those who want to embrace the natural beauty of brown furniture, incorporating dark wood accents is a great way to do so. This can be achieved through bedside tables, dressers, or even a statement headboard. These elements will add depth and richness to your bedroom while complementing the brown furniture. Just be sure to balance out the dark wood with lighter accents to avoid a heavy and overwhelming look.

Incorporating Brown Furniture into Your Master Bedroom

master bedroom ideas with brown furniture When designing a master bedroom with brown furniture, it's important to consider the overall color palette and the style you want to achieve. For a traditional and classic look, opt for rich, dark brown furniture pieces with intricate details and finishes. Pair them with warm, neutral tones such as beige, cream, or tan for a cohesive and elegant look. If you prefer a more modern and minimalistic style, choose lighter shades of brown for your furniture and pair them with cool, muted colors like grey or blue. This will create a clean and contemporary look while still maintaining the warmth and coziness of brown.

Accessorizing with Brown

master bedroom ideas with brown furniture In addition to furniture, there are many ways to incorporate brown into your master bedroom design through accessories. Accent pillows , throw blankets , and area rugs in shades of brown can add texture and depth to your space. You can also include metallic accents in bronze or copper to add a touch of glamour and contrast to the room. Another way to bring in some brown elements is through natural materials like wood, wicker, or rattan, which can add a cozy and organic feel to your bedroom.
